摘要
The Ar-40/Ar-39 age is determined for K-bearing minerals from high-K nepheline syenite (rischorrites), liebenerite and carbonatized nepheline syenite, and pseudoleucite syenite of the Bogdo alkaline massif (Arctic Siberia). The polychronous formation of alkaline complexes of the Tomtor type at the Paleozoic stage is revealed from summarizing and analysis of the Ar-40/Ar-39 age data on the thermochronological diagram for minerals of rocks of the Tomtor massif, Udachnaya-Vostochnaya kimberlite pipe, and alkaline rocks of the Bogdo massif. The isotopic data indicate a complex three-stage evolution of rocks of the massif with the most productive Late Devonian-Early Carboniferous rare metal-rare earth element mineralization. The Devonian stage of the formation of the Tomtor and Bogdo massifs is related to the impact of the Vilyui plume on the eastern margin of the Siberian Craton. A similar age range is registered during the formation of rocks of the Kola alkaline province.
